    What is a Same-Day Crown?

    A same-day crown (often referred to as a CEREC crown in Oakville) is exactly what it sounds like: a permanent dental crown that is designed, fabricated, and securely placed in a single dental appointment.

    Instead of sending your impressions to an off-site dental laboratory, we use state-of-the-art in-office milling units. This allows us to craft your restoration from a solid block of high-quality material while you wait, completely eliminating the need for temporary crowns and multiple visits.

    When is a Same-Day Crown Recommended?

    While highly convenient, a same day crown procedure is not universally applied to every dental issue. Following a comprehensive examination, we evaluate your tooth structure and your bite to determine suitability. We typically recommend them:

    • To restore teeth with significant decay or structural damage.
    • To protect and strengthen a tooth immediately following a Root Canal Treatment.
    • To repair cracked, severely worn, or weakened teeth.
    • To swiftly replace old or failing crowns.

    How is a Same-Day Crown Different from a Traditional Crown?

    If you are weighing your restorative options, the differences between a single-visit crown and a traditional crown are significant:

    • Speed: A same-day crown provides a permanent restoration on the same day; traditional crowns require two separate visits spaced weeks apart.
    • Impressions: We use quick, comfortable digital impressions instead of traditional, gag-inducing molds.
    • Temporaries: Because your final crown is milled on-site immediately, there is no need to wear an uncomfortable temporary crown.

    What Happens During a Same-Day Crown Appointment?

    Patients frequently ask, "can a crown be made the same day?" Yes, and the process is seamless and completed with minimal discomfort:

    • Preparation: The tooth is prepared to receive the crown.
    • Digital Scan: We take precise digital scans of your tooth to capture exact measurements.
    • Computer-Aided Design: Using advanced CAD/CAM technology, the dentist digitally designs your custom crown.
    • On-Site Milling: The design is sent to our in-office milling unit, which carves your new crown from a solid block of material in minutes.
    • Bonding: The permanent crown is securely bonded to your tooth during the very same visit.

    How Long Do Same-Day Crowns Last?

    Are same-day crowns any good? Yes. Because they are milled from solid blocks of high-quality ceramic or porcelain, they are highly durable. With proper daily oral hygiene and regular Comprehensive Care visits, your single-visit crown can last just as long as a traditional lab-made crown.

    Who May Not Be a Candidate for a Same-Day Crown?

    While they are an incredible solution, not every tooth qualifies for a single-visit restoration. Suitability depends heavily on the remaining tooth structure, the location of the tooth, and your specific bite forces. If your restorative needs are exceptionally complex, or if a different material (like metal or specialized zirconia) is required for extreme durability, a traditional lab-created crown or a heavy-duty Tooth Filling may be recommended instead.
